    Autumn 1941: a young Austrian doctor was deployed to Mauthausen concentration camp. Barely six weeks later he had already caused hundreds of deaths. His name was Aribert Heim. He was nicknamed "Dr. Death" or the "Butcher of Mauthausen" and was one of the concentration camp’s most evil torturers. Who was this man who seemed so pleasant, cheery and jovial? How did he become this bloodthirsty monster, a veritable butcher, and great admirer of Adolf Hitler, who used prisoners to carry out experiments? This documentary looks back at the improbable destiny of this man who never repented, and whose violence was tainted with the greatest perversity.
